Maybe I finally found the culprit.
Add this to our lists of leak sources.
I pulled out the window where the leak was the worst.
Cleaned, rebedded and put back in.
After a rain that night I still had a leak- not bad but some water coming in.
After careful checking I noticed the channel above the window, made to attach a rock guard, seem to be acting as a rain gutter and spilling water onto the window frame, overwhelming the weep hole on that side and thus water coming in, dripping down and into the storage area on front L(viewed from inside)
Since I don’t have a rock guard, I removed the hinge channel above the window, and no more leak!
Amazing I didn’t see it before.
On another note, it was really simple and easy to clean and re-bed the windows.
I know they are water tight now.
Have been gone for 3weeks and just returned. We had lots of rain while I was gone and the
Burro is bone dry inside.
